NEWMAN ENERGY MACHINE Update
Posted on Wednesday, December 03, 2003 @ 21:57:16 UTC by vlad
|
|
From JNPCo: See a new video of the NEWMAN ENERGY MACHINE that will turn salt water to fresh water - power homes, factories, ships, trains, planes, vehicles, and cities - provide all the world's power supplies and eliminate pollution - and re-charge its own power system at the same time!
The process of going public and into mass world production is now underway.
At the top of the website URL provided below, click on the link to a recent video of the latest demonstration of this revolutionary technology:
http://www.josephnewman.com
The video shows the newest 7,000-lb Newman Energy Machine with a 450-lb flywheel and a 1,250-lb rotor physically connected to the shaft of a conventional generator that subsequently powers lights, televisions, clocks, etc.
Total watts IN: 400 watts.
Total watts OUT: 4,000 watts.
This technology can now be immediately implemented to power the world's energy needs and replace ALL conventional energy sources.

If there is somebody who bought one of the auctioned Newman “vintage” machines, we would like to hear (read) from you. I am now very skeptical about Newman technology and only continue to cover it because he has a [huge] “working” prototype that should be easy to test and validate appropriately. I’m not sure what he means by “going public” but people should demand independent validation before “investing” in his “energy machine”. If he’s legit, that should be easy for him to provide. [Vlad]
